Lucy Holloway-Bone

Head Of Legal And Contracts at Synectics

Lucy Holloway-Bone has extensive work experience in contract management and legal roles. Lucy is currently the Head of Legal and Contracts at Synectics. Prior to that, they worked as the Contracts and Compliance Manager at Ecorys UK Ltd from 2019-2022. Lucy also held positions at The Law Society, Deutsche Bank, Accenture, Airwave, Business and Commercial Support Limited, Alliance Medical Limited, Optilan, and Infor. Lucy'sroles included Head of Group Procurement Contract Management, Interim Manager, Vice President, Contract Manager, Commercial Director, Legal Advisor, and Commercial Contracts Manager. Lucy'sexperience spans from 2007 to the present, demonstrating their expertise in the field.

Lucy Holloway-Bone's education history begins with their completion of a Professional Skills course in Law at The University of Law in 2018. Prior to this, they attended De Montfort University from 2004 to 2007, where they obtained a degree in Legal Practice (Advanced Law), known as LPC. Lucy pursued their undergraduate studies at Birmingham City University from 2000 to 2003, earning an LLB Hons degree in Law.

Synectics

We are global specialists in integrated security systems. Our products, systems, and solutions can be found in areas across the world where security and surveillance are paramount. Our customers are deeply invested in keeping people, places and critical assets safe at all times and they count on us to ensure they are successful. All our solutions - from cameras to fully integrated end-to-end solutions - are part of this mission. Our technology has to work smart, bring together neighbouring systems, deliver actionable information, and add value. Over the past thirty plus years we have gained a keen understanding of the pressures and priorities of these complex surveillance environments. We combine this high level sector knowledge with specialist skills and field-proven technology, to design and deploy integrated security and surveillance systems that give our customers absolute peace of mind. Drawing on decades of specialist expertise and experience, our people are uniquely qualified to tackle highly complex, large-scale projects that often come with stringent customer requirements. They’ve designed, developed and delivered integrated surveillance systems for some of the most demanding customers – super-casinos, oil rigs and airports – and know the importance of thoroughly understanding each individual security environment before devising a solution.
